Signs Your Vent Needs Cleaning

Signs Your Dryer Vent Needs Cleaning in Port Hueneme, CA

Clothes Taking More Than One Cycle to Dry in Port Hueneme

The most common and clearest symptom of a clogged dryer vent is clothes that used to dry in one cycle now requiring two in Port Hueneme, CA. The dryer needs adequate airflow through the vent to exhaust the heat and moisture it extracts from the clothes in Port Hueneme. A restricted vent reduces that airflow and the clothes remain damp at the end of the cycle in Port Hueneme, CA.

Dryer Running Excessively Hot to the Touch in Port Hueneme, CA

A dryer that is hot to the touch on the exterior surfaces during operation has restricted airflow preventing heat from exhausting through the vent in Port Hueneme. The heat that is supposed to be exhausted with the moisture is instead building up inside the dryer cabinet in Port Hueneme, CA. This elevated temperature is both a component wear accelerant and the temperature environment in which lint ignition risk increases in Port Hueneme.

Burning Smell During Dryer Operation in Port Hueneme

A burning smell during dryer operation is a specific warning sign that should be treated as urgent in Port Hueneme, CA. Lint that has accumulated at a hot point in the vent system can produce a burning smell before igniting in Port Hueneme. If you notice a burning smell during dryer operation, stop the dryer immediately and call MBM for same-day dryer vent cleaning in Port Hueneme, CA. Do not resume using the dryer until the vent has been cleaned and inspected in Port Hueneme.

Laundry Room Feels Humid or Stuffy After Drying in Port Hueneme, CA

A laundry room that feels noticeably humid or stuffy after a drying cycle has a dryer vent that is not exhausting effectively to the exterior in Port Hueneme. The moisture the dryer is extracting from the clothes is not being exhausted outside in Port Hueneme, CA. Elevated indoor humidity from a restricted dryer vent can contribute to mold growth in the laundry area in Port Hueneme.

More Than One Year Since the Last Cleaning in Port Hueneme

The general recommendation for dryer vent cleaning is annually for most households in Port Hueneme, CA. Households with more frequent laundry usage, multiple household members, or pets may benefit from cleaning every six months in Port Hueneme. If it has been more than a year since the last professional cleaning, the service is due regardless of whether obvious symptoms are present in Port Hueneme, CA.

Visible Lint Around the Exterior Vent Opening in Port Hueneme, CA

Visible lint accumulation around the exterior vent cap opening indicates the vent system is sufficiently restricted that lint is backing up to the exit point in Port Hueneme. A correctly functioning dryer vent exhausts air and moisture to the exterior without leaving lint deposits around the vent opening in Port Hueneme, CA.

Fire Risk — What the NFPA Data Shows

The Fire Risk of a Clogged Dryer Vent in Port Hueneme, CA

What the NFPA Data Shows About Dryer Fires in Port Hueneme, CA

The National Fire Protection Association reports that home fires involving clothes dryers result in an estimated 14,000 home structure fires annually in the United States in Port Hueneme. Of these dryer fires, the leading contributing factor is failure to clean the dryer and vent system in Port Hueneme, CA. The fire risk from a clogged dryer vent is not a theoretical concern. It is documented in thousands of actual home fires every year in Port Hueneme.

Why Lint Is Highly Flammable in Port Hueneme

Lint is composed of fine fibers from clothing fabrics in Port Hueneme, CA. These fine fibers have an extremely high surface area relative to their mass, which makes them highly combustible in Port Hueneme. A small quantity of lint exposed to an ignition source ignites quickly and burns intensely in Port Hueneme, CA. Lint accumulation in a dryer vent that reaches an ignition temperature from the dryer's heat output creates exactly the conditions for a rapidly developing fire in Port Hueneme.

Why the Risk Increases With Every Load on an Uncleaned Vent in Port Hueneme, CA

Lint accumulates with every load in Port Hueneme. The restriction increases with every load in Port Hueneme, CA. The operating temperature of the dryer increases as the restriction increases in Port Hueneme. And the gap between the operating temperature and the ignition temperature of the accumulated lint narrows with every load on an uncleaned vent in Port Hueneme, CA. The risk is not static. It increases progressively with every load in Port Hueneme.

Rigid metal duct is the ideal dryer vent material because it provides maximum airflow with minimum lint accumulation in Port Hueneme. Semi-rigid metal duct is acceptable for the transition section behind the dryer where some flexibility is needed in Port Hueneme, CA. Foil accordion duct is not acceptable for dryer venting because it collapses easily, traps lint at its ridges, and is a fire hazard in Port Hueneme. Plastic duct is not acceptable for any dryer vent application in Port Hueneme, CA.
Partial cleaning of the accessible sections near the dryer connection with consumer dryer vent brush kits is possible in Port Hueneme. But consumer brush kits typically cannot reach the full length of longer vent runs or clean effectively around bends in the vent route in Port Hueneme, CA. Professional rotary brush systems reach the complete vent run from dryer connection to exterior cap and include airflow verification to confirm the cleaning was complete in Port Hueneme.
A dryer vent that exhausts into a wall cavity, attic, or crawl space rather than to the exterior is a serious safety and moisture problem in Port Hueneme. The moisture and lint exhausted from the dryer accumulates in the enclosed space, creating conditions for mold growth and elevated fire risk in Port Hueneme, CA. All dryer vents must exhaust directly to the exterior of the home in Port Hueneme.

The maximum recommended dryer vent length for most residential installations is 25 feet of equivalent length for rigid metal duct in Port Hueneme. Each 90-degree bend reduces the effective maximum length by approximately 5 feet. Each 45-degree bend reduces it by approximately 2.5 feet in Port Hueneme, CA. Longer runs may require a dryer vent booster fan to maintain adequate exhaust airflow in Port Hueneme.
